The Mars Area School Board Tuesday approved a $39,819,651 budget that holds the line on taxes but cuts personnel.
The budget includes not replacing retiring teachers and furloughing two guidance counselors and two technology teachers.
Taxes will remain at 99 mills. Each mill generates $215,000.
"We approached this budget with our eyes wide open," said board President J. Dayle Ferguson. "These challenging times, by all accounts, will continue into the future."
